FRANÇOIS RIBEIRO Q+A: EUROSPORT EVENTS TO PROMOTE SPEEDWAY GLOBALLY FOR 10 YEARS

7 October 2020 - Last updated 12 October 2020

Head of Eurosport Events, François Ribeiro

With Eurosport Events set to become the global promotor for Speedway from 2022, François Ribeiro, Head of Eurosport Events, discusses our new partnership with the Fédération Internationale de Motocyclisme (FIM) and what the future may bring for the sport.

You can read the recent announcement of Eurosport Events’ 10 year agreement here.

 

What will Eurosport Events’ role be with Speedway from 2022?

Eurosport Events will be global promoter of all major FIM Speedway categories. The 10-year agreement spans the full pyramid of the sport including FIM Speedway Grand Prix, FIM Speedway of Nations, Speedway U21 and Speedway Youth World Championship.

As the new global promoter, Eurosport Events’ strategy will play a central role in defining the long-term strategy for the sport, in close partnership with FIM, from grass roots to the elite professional level.

We will oversee the full operational and commercial aspects of the sport including defining the international calendar, working with local organisers on local promotion and maximising commercial opportunities and co-ordinating with FIM on rider selection. More widely, Eurosport events will manage multi-platform rights distribution, broadcast production, sponsorship rights strategy and the full suite of marketing, brand and promotional activities.

 

What makes Speedway such a popular and engaging sport with fans?

Speedway has such a long and rich heritage. It began in the U.S. as far back as 1902 and the first Speedway Grand Prix held at Wembley, London, was in 1936.

It is a spectacular and dynamic format that is great entertainment and creates a brilliant show, whilst still being easy for crowds and viewers to understand. It is unique in the fact it is the only world-level motorsport fully hosted in stadiums. The sport is 100% fan orientated – they’re some of the most passionate and engaged you’ll find in any sport - and driven by the teams and riders.

 

Why did FIM choose Eurosport Events?

Eurosport Events expressed an interest in Speedway in 2018 and took the step to participate in FIM’s public tender in the second half of 2019. We have partnered with FIM since 2015 to promote the FIM Endurance World Championship under a long-term agreement until 2030. Given our experience and expertise, we entered FIM’s tender process and proposed a pyramid approach for the sport from grass roots to top level. 

As part of Discovery, we were also able to offer the opportunity for global media exposure by tapping into the scale and depth of the group’s sport and lifestyle platforms, channels and brands to raise the visibility and awareness of the sport and build audiences. 

 

What is Eurosport Events’ vision, in partnership with FIM, for Speedway? Where could the sport be in 10 years’ time?

As a sport, Speedway has such strong foundations. The format and regulations work very well as they stand today. As we look to the future from 2022, I think Speedway will retain the same spirt and core fundamentals, but the way the sport is organised and promoted internationally may evolve. 

As Speedway is the only motorsport that is 100% organised in stadiums and fans are close to the heart of the action, the sport will probably face more COVID-related considerations than other FIM championships. At this stage, it is hard to predict the impact of this on Speedway through to the end of 2021 through to when we become global promotor of the sport.   

We have a great deal of planning still ahead in the build-up to 2022 and will take it a step at a time, but will be focused on 5 priority areas. For example, how can we make the sport more accessible to young riders in different nations, offering a sustainable pyramid and route to becoming a professional rider. We are interested in how the sport can become more international, building on its base in Europe. For the fans, we want to continue to improve the quality of venues and the overall event experience, as well as the on-screen experience for fans back home or on the move. Overall, we want to bring more fans to the sport and help fuel its future success. 

 

When might we know more specific plans for 2022 and beyond? 

The FIM tender process and our recent announcement afford Eurosport Events and our partners the time to fully prepare for our first season in 2022. 

We will use this time to create the best possible promotor team and engage the sport’s key stakeholders, such as the National Leagues, to help develop our plans. We look forward to announcing more details in due course.

Together with FIM, we will also support the FIM Speedway Junior Championships, promoted by One Sport, and are set integrate within our overall operational plans from 2022. This will be part of building a stronger ladder for younger talents to reach the pinnacle of the sport.
